Courthouse Security Deputy
SALARY: $3,940.32 monthly or $22.73 per hour (after probationary period)

ANNUAL CERTIFIED SALARY: $47,283.87

Standard probationary period of 6 months during which time salary is reduced by $50.00 per month.

SHIFT: Monday through Friday, weekends and holidays with varying days off.

CLOSING DATE: Open until position(s) filled.

SCHEDULE AND PAY DAYS: Courthouse Deputies work Monday - Friday either 8:00 or 8:30AM until 5:00 or 5:30PM with an hour off for lunch. Weekends and 13 paid holidays off. Best schedule of all NCSO Deputies. Pay days are the 15th and the last day of each month. If pay day falls on a holiday or weekend; payroll will be issued the business day preceding the holiday or weekend. Any overtime is paid on the last paycheck of the month.

LICENSE REQUIRED: Applicants for Deputy Sheriff positions with Nolan County Sheriff's Office must already be licensed as a Peace Officer with the Texas Commission on Law Enforcement (TCOLE) or have already completed a TCOLE approved Basic Peace Officer Academy, including having successfully passed the state peace officer licensing exam, and must meet all requirements to be able to become fully licensed as a Texas Peace Officer.

RESIDENCY: Nolan County Courthouse Security Deputies are highly encouraged to reside within the boundaries of Nolan County. However, a variance for living outside the county may be approved on a case-by-case basis by the Sheriff depending on distance and travel time.

LONGEVITY PAY: $5.00 per month for each year of completed service after five years;
6-10 years of service = $10.00 per month for each year of completed service;
10-15 years of service = $15.00 per month for each year of completed service and thereafter.

HEALTH, DENTAL AND LIFE INSURANCE: Excellent major medical health insurance (currently Blue Cross/Blue Shield) is provided for the employee at no cost. Dental insurance coverage is also provided for the employee as well as a $10,000 life insurance policy. Dependent health and dental coverages are available with monthly premiums paid by the employee.

LEAVE TIME: 80 hours of vacation per year. (120 hrs. of vacation per year after 10 years of County service); 13 paid holidays (8 hrs. per holiday - 104 hours annually); 8 hours of sick leave accumulated per month up to a maximum of 480 hours.

RETIREMENT: Texas County and District Retirement System (TCDRS). Approximately 7% held out of paycheck and Nolan County contributes $1.70 for each dollar the employee has withheld.

UNIFORMS AND EQUIPMENT: Uniforms, coats, duty rig, ballistic vest, radio and weapons are provided.

NATURE OF WORK: DEPUTY SHERIFF enforces federal, state and local law by serving legal documents, writing reports, patrolling assigned areas, apprehending suspects, making arrests, provide court testimony, responding to service calls, and constantly provide a safe and secure environment for all judicial personnel, litigants, citizens and the employees within the Nolan County Courthouse. Courthouse Security Deputies will conduct screening of persons entering the facility and perform investigations and searches to ensure safety and deter those who would take violent action against anyone in the courthouse for any reason. Courtroom security and bailiff duties are also provided by the Courthouse Security Deputies. May perform other related duties as required, and functions may vary by individual assignment. Work is performed under the direction of Patrol Sergeant, and functions may vary by individual assignment.

ESSENTIAL PHYSICAL DEMANDS: Include reading/writing (police reports, legal documents, etc.), the ability to operate a computer (Windows), drive an automobile, and the ability to communicate on phone and in person. Some combination of sitting, twisting the upper body, reaching, bending, stooping, standing, walking, kneeling, the use of arms and hands for computer input, crouching, climbing, and may involve the lifting, carrying, pushing, and/or pulling of extremely heavy objects (150+ pounds).

In addition, a Deputy Sheriff may be required to use bodily force to gain control of individual(s), be able to run, protect him/herself by employing defensive tactics, and administer first aid. Performance of these tasks can involve maximum physical exertion with little or no prior notice, and possibly for extended periods of time. May be exposed to extreme noise levels, occasional exposure to communicable diseases and may be subjected to verbal and physical abuse.

Applicants qualifying will be subject to an extensive selection process and screening program which may include, but not be limited to: evaluation of training and experience, written test, interview, performance test, psychological evaluation, employment record, fingerprint and background check, medical examination, and drug screening.
